Practical Designer Notes: Test, Test, Test
Before incorporating Bundle Floral Mama, Nana Sublimation into a client project, I recommend testing it on real packaging mockups. Check how it looks in black and white to ensure it still holds up without color. Preview it on small labels to see if the details are clear enough.
Also, test it with different brand colors to see how it integrates with the existing palette. Compare it with competitor packaging to ensure it stands out in a positive way. Review print quality to confirm that the PNG file is high-resolution and suitable for commercial use.
Inspect the transparency of the PNG file and check if there are any issues with the edges or background. If you’re using it alongside different font styles—serif, sans serif, script, or display fonts—make sure the combination looks balanced and readable.
Finally, always confirm the commercial license before using the design for client work, business branding, or physical product sales.
